Abstract (EN)
The main prupose of this thesis is to give theoritetical information about organisational commitment and motivation as well as to define the relationaship between the terms in an empirical study in a firm. In this context the first part of this study consists of the organisational commitmentterm in details. The issues written in this partare the definition, the importance, the factors and the consequences of organisational commitment. This part also includes the different approaches of organisational commitment. The second part of the study is related to the motivation term in details about its definition, importance and its incentives. It is also written about the different theories of motivation. The third part of the study includes an empirical study. It is used a questionnaire method that consists of three parts. The first part includes questions about the demographic information of the participants. The second part includes statements that measure affective, continuance and normative commitment. And the third part includes statements that measure intrinsic and extrinsic motivation. The results of the study were analized by using the statistical program SPSS 19. According to this results there ara high levels of organisational commitment and motivation in the firm. The affective, continuance and normative commitment as well as intrinsic and extrinsic motivation are in high levels. It is made the non-parametric Spearman Correlation test and according to its result it was found a significant, positive and average correlation between organisational commitment and motivation.
